This constituency no longer exists
It was abolished in the 2023 boundary review. See Inverclyde and Renfrewshire West for the current constituency covering this area. The data below is historical.

Scottish National PartyRonnie Cowan is no longer a Member, but was most recently the Scottish National Party MP for Inverclyde, and left the Commons on 30 May 2024.
